What Is a Cellular Mechanic? An Summary of On-Site Automobile Repair Services
Definition and How Mobile Mechanics Work
A cell mechanic is a qualified automotive technician who brings the storage to you. As An Alternative of driving your automobile to a repair shop in Burnaby, Vancouver, or any of the encircling Lower Mainland cities, a mobile mechanic involves your personal home, workplace, and even the roadside to carry out maintenance and repairs. They're geared up with a cellular workshop containing the necessary tools and elements to deal with a variety of automotive points. This handy service is transforming how individuals entry automobile maintenance and repair.
The process is simple. You contact a mobile mechanic, describe the issue, and schedule an appointment. On the appointed day, the mechanic arrives, diagnoses the difficulty, and discusses repair choices with you. As Soon As you approve the work, they perform the repairs on-site, usually utilizing advanced diagnostic tools to pinpoint problems quickly and efficiently. Following the repair, they will provide you with an bill and clarify any necessary ongoing maintenance.

Limitations and When to Go To a Garage
While mobile mechanics provide unbelievable convenience, there are limitations. Main repairs or these requiring specialised equipment may necessitate a go to to a standard garage. Advanced engine overhauls or in depth bodywork are usually higher fitted to a completely equipped shop. A cell mechanic will probably advise you accordingly. It Is essential to discuss the scope of the work upfront.
Similarly, sure repairs might want specific diagnostic equipment not available in a mobile unit. In such circumstances, a standard storage with its complete sources is more applicable. Transparency and open communication between you and the cellular mechanic are essential for determining the most effective course of action.

Questions to Ask Earlier Than Booking (Pricing, Guarantees, Insurance)
Before booking an appointment, ask about their pricing construction. Are there hourly rates or flat fees? Do they offer upfront quotes? It's essential to grasp the prices concerned beforehand to stop surprising bills. Ensure you get an in depth breakdown of the repair prices to remove any ambiguity.
Inquire about their ensures and warranty policies. What is their coverage on components and labor? A respected cell mechanic will supply an affordable warranty on their work and parts used. Finally, at all times confirm their insurance coverage; this protects you in case of unintended harm during the repair course of. Don't start the work till you're totally snug with all aspects of the agreement.

Basic Maintenance (Oil Adjustments, Tire Rotations, Fluid Checks)
Mobile mechanics deal with the essential routine maintenance tasks necessary to keep your car in prime condition. This consists of timely oil adjustments using the beneficial grade in your car. Regular oil changes stop engine put on and tear, extending the lifespan of your engine and preventing costly repairs sooner or later.
Tire rotations are another frequent service. Rotating tires ensures even put on across all tires, improving fuel efficiency and dealing with. Mobile mechanics also perform fluid checks, monitoring coolant ranges, brake fluid, transmission fluid, and power steering fluid, alerting you to potential issues early on.
Repairs (Brake Work, Battery Alternative, Engine Diagnostics)
Beyond routine maintenance, cellular mechanics sort out a variety of repairs. Brake work, together with brake pad alternative, is a crucial service they supply. They can diagnose and repair brake points, making certain the security and reliability of your braking system. Useless batteries are another widespread problem; cell mechanics are geared up to exchange batteries effectively.
Engine diagnostics are an important part of their companies. Utilizing advanced diagnostic tools, mobile mechanics can establish engine issues, permitting for well timed repairs and preventing more intensive issues down the line. This proactive method to automobile maintenance can save you important expenses.

Preparing Your Vehicle for Inspection or Repair
Preparing your vehicle beforehand streamlines the repair course of. Guarantee the vehicle is clear and accessible, allowing the mechanic to readily entry the area needing repair. Notice down the symptoms and any related details about the problem to help the diagnostic course of. This preparation exhibits professionalism and aids efficiency.
Gather any related vehicle documentation, such because the proprietor's handbook or previous repair data. This information supplies useful context and assists the mechanic in understanding the vehicle's history. It additionally prevents any potential misunderstandings or delays.
Maintaining Efficient Communication
Maintain open communication throughout the process. Make Clear any questions or considerations relating to the diagnosis, repair plan, or pricing. Do Not hesitate to precise any concerns or requests. Clear communication builds belief and ends in a extra constructive experience.
Clearly articulate the issue you might be experiencing with your car. The extra specific you would possibly be, the better it will be for the mechanic to pinpoint the difficulty. Notice any relevant signs or associated issues, including unusual sounds or performance issues.
